Output 3ed3cb22942d7862b35a5be61f9d4002f9f4e35d9937f8e099480343e419f1ac:28

value
174088
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acb7408719f799390886dde93494b9532d285893 OP_EQUAL
address
3HSFg7dEMvWkZvqQvz1RvmayNvgaLs7UaH
transaction
3ed3cb22942d7862b35a5be61f9d4002f9f4e35d9937f8e099480343e419f1ac
spent
true